For Congo traders, trading costs are a critical factor. Forex.com’s standard account spreads on EUR/USD average around 1.0–1.2 pips, while IG’s standard spreads are tighter at 0.8–1.0 pips. When trading larger volumes—say 10 standard lots per month—IG’s cost advantage becomes significant, saving approximately $40–$60 in spreads. Both brokers offer fixed and variable spread accounts, but IG’s direct market access (DMA) account provides raw spreads from 0.0 pips with a commission. Congo traders should also consider swap fees, but for those using Islamic accounts, these are waived. Overall, IG offers lower trading costs for active Congolese traders.

Execution quality is vital for Congo traders dealing with volatile forex pairs. IG uses a straight‑through processing (STP) model with no dealing desk intervention, ensuring fast execution with average speeds under 50 ms. Forex.com also offers DMA execution on its MT5 platform, but its standard accounts have a market‑maker model that can cause requotes during high volatility. IG consistently outperforms in independent execution speed tests, making it a better choice for scalpers and news traders in Congo.

Forex.com is regulated by the FCA (UK), CFTC (US), and ASIC (Australia), while IG is regulated by the FCA, ASIC, and the FSCA (South Africa). The FSCA regulation is especially relevant for Congo traders because IG’s South African entity offers localised support and African time zone alignment. Both brokers comply with strict client fund segregation and negative balance protection. While Congo’s own financial regulator does not directly oversee these brokers, the combination of international oversight and segregated accounts offers robust protection. Congo traders should verify that they are opening accounts under the appropriate entity (e.g., IG’s South African branch) to benefit from lower leverage limits and local support.

Depositing and withdrawing funds is straightforward for Congo traders at both brokers. Bank Transfer is accepted by both; it’s free but can take 3–5 business days. For faster transactions, Skrill and Neteller are supported: deposits are instant, and withdrawals to these e-wallets usually process within 24 hours. The most cost‑effective method for many Congolese traders is USDT TRC20 (Tether on the TRON network), which both brokers accept. USDT TRC20 deposits are nearly instant and have very low network fees, bypassing traditional banking delays. Forex.com has a minimum deposit of $100 (or equivalent), while IG has no minimum for most methods except bank transfer ($250). Withdrawals are processed within 1–2 business days for e‑wallets and USDT.
